## Runbook: RemindRx appointment reminders

Heads up for review: the nightly RemindRx job batches tomorrow's clinic appointments and queues SMS/email reminders. It's idempotent per appointment, so reruns are safe. If the queue backs up past 20 minutes, page the messaging team rather than bumping concurrency yourself — we've been burned. The job reads all tunables at startup, and the values it currently runs with are these.

config for fafog-bahof:
ULAWYN_HOST=ulawyn.tolvaqsys.internal
ULAWYN_PORT=5000

## Support

The Lanternway circuit breaker wraps all calls to the upstream Orchard API. If the breaker opens repeatedly, first check the Orchard status panel and our retry budget dashboard before changing thresholds, since misconfigured timeouts are the usual culprit. For persistent trips or threshold change requests, contact the resilience team directly.

alerts address for kafof-bagag: kasael@olvarqdyn.corp

Ticket: Config drift in the Fenwick translation-string extraction script. Staging and prod disagree on locale directories, glob patterns, and the dedupe flag, so last week's release shipped missing strings for two regional builds. Orla confirmed prod was hand-edited in March. Recommend making prod match the blessed baseline before the next cut. The intended configuration values are as follows.

service settings:
[pelius]
port = 7000
region = north-2
host = pelius.tolvaqhq.internal
team = casax
timeout_ms = 2000
retries = 1

Gridloom's crossword generator API requires a key on every request. Support agents: use the shared support-tier key, not customer keys. The key authenticates against Puzzlekeep, our internal auth service. Pass it in the request header; query-string keys are rejected. Invalid keys return 401; expired keys return 403 with a rotation hint. Keys rotate quarterly — check the rotation calendar before escalating auth tickets. Customer key issues go to the Wrenhall platform team. For immediate troubleshooting, the current support key is below.

service key, tafog-fajop: kto11_qcz7hs8cjIG